Getting an answer to a question
It can be difficult to determine ADHD for your child or yourself. The first step is to visit your GP, and explain the symptoms you're experiencing. Your GP should be receptive to your concerns and refer you to an assessment. The NHS wait lists are lengthy and many people pay for a private ADHD assessment to get treatment faster.
During the ADHD assessment, you will be questioned by your doctor to find out more about your symptoms and your medical history. They may also ask questions about how your symptoms impact your work and relationships. The doctor will then make a diagnosis according to their findings. You should prepare for the exam by writing down your symptoms and bringing medical records to the appointment.
The doctor will base the diagnosis on your symptoms and the length of time you've been experiencing them. The doctor will determine if the symptoms are caused by other conditions, such as depression or anxiety.
Once you've received a diagnosis, you can begin treatment. Treatment options for ADHD include the use of medication and behavioral therapy. Medication is a great way to control ADHD symptoms, particularly in young children. Adults who aren't able to manage their symptoms through other methods may also benefit from medication.
While an ADHD diagnosis can be frustrating, it is important to remember that having the diagnosis does not mean you or your child will have negative outcomes later in life. The condition can be managed with the proper support and can lead to achievement in school and at work. Furthermore having a diagnosis of ADHD can boost confidence in oneself and decrease feelings of shame and guilt.

Waiting at various times
In the UK waiting times for adult ADHD assessments are at an all-time high. They're so long, in fact, that some adults feel abandoned by the health system and may not receive the help they require to deal with their condition.
Despite the NHS constitution's requirement that patients should be treated within 18 weeks of GP referral however this is not the case for a large number of adults suffering from ADHD. This is largely due to the absence of specialist clinicians. There are fewer psychiatrists who have been trained to treat ADHD than those who are trained in other areas of mental illness. It can take many years to refer someone to an ADHD clinic.
It can be a particularly difficult experience for those who have trouble functioning at work and are unable to cope with their issues. Many people have waited for a diagnosis over many years. This can result in feelings such as anxiety, depression, and despair. These symptoms can also affect relationships, work and personal life. The positive side is that with the help of a doctor, people can manage their symptoms and lead a happy lives.
